{"title":"基于块的程序设计教育中翻转课堂对学习成绩的影响","authors":"Victor Wan-Chong Choi, Huey Lei, A. J. Mendes","doi":"10.1109/ICIET56899.2023.10111237","DOIUrl":null,"url":null,"abstract":"With the rapid development of science and technology over the world, programming education has shown as a trend in decades. Programming courses have been offered in primary education to promote students’ computational thinking skills. However, teaching and learning programming in primary schools involve different knowledge including complex mathematical concepts and programming syntax. Also, traditional teaching methods may not effectively cater for students’ individual needs and learning trajectories. Thus, learning difficulties are common among students. Teachers keep examining innovation on programming education to improve their teaching. This study investigated used a pretest-posttest method with two groups of grade five students in Macao, to compare the influence of two pedagogical strategies, flipped classroom and traditional teaching, in students’ learning achievements. The major findings of the study showed that the experimental group in flipped classroom had significantly higher learning achievements than the control group in the programming course. Moreover, the students in the flipped classroom showed a significant effective mastery of more complex programming concepts, such as conditions and loops.","PeriodicalId":332586,"journal":{"name":"2023 11th International Conference on Information and Education Technology (ICIET)","volume":"3 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2023-03-18","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"The Effects of Flipped Classroom on Learning Achievement in Block-Based Programming Education\",\"authors\":\"Victor Wan-Chong Choi, Huey Lei, A. J. Mendes\",\"doi\":\"10.1109/ICIET56899.2023.10111237\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"With the rapid development of science and technology over the world, programming education has shown as a trend in decades. Programming courses have been offered in primary education to promote students’ computational thinking skills. However, teaching and learning programming in primary schools involve different knowledge including complex mathematical concepts and programming syntax. Also, traditional teaching methods may not effectively cater for students’ individual needs and learning trajectories. Thus, learning difficulties are common among students. Teachers keep examining innovation on programming education to improve their teaching. This study investigated used a pretest-posttest method with two groups of grade five students in Macao, to compare the influence of two pedagogical strategies, flipped classroom and traditional teaching, in students’ learning achievements. The major findings of the study showed that the experimental group in flipped classroom had significantly higher learning achievements than the control group in the programming course. Moreover, the students in the flipped classroom showed a significant effective mastery of more complex programming concepts, such as conditions and loops.\",\"PeriodicalId\":332586,\"journal\":{\"name\":\"2023 11th International Conference on Information and Education Technology (ICIET)\",\"volume\":\"3 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2023-03-18\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2023 11th International Conference on Information and Education Technology (ICIET)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/ICIET56899.2023.10111237\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2023 11th International Conference on Information and Education Technology (ICIET)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ICIET56899.2023.10111237","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
The Effects of Flipped Classroom on Learning Achievement in Block-Based Programming Education
With the rapid development of science and technology over the world, programming education has shown as a trend in decades. Programming courses have been offered in primary education to promote students’ computational thinking skills. However, teaching and learning programming in primary schools involve different knowledge including complex mathematical concepts and programming syntax. Also, traditional teaching methods may not effectively cater for students’ individual needs and learning trajectories. Thus, learning difficulties are common among students. Teachers keep examining innovation on programming education to improve their teaching. This study investigated used a pretest-posttest method with two groups of grade five students in Macao, to compare the influence of two pedagogical strategies, flipped classroom and traditional teaching, in students’ learning achievements. The major findings of the study showed that the experimental group in flipped classroom had significantly higher learning achievements than the control group in the programming course. Moreover, the students in the flipped classroom showed a significant effective mastery of more complex programming concepts, such as conditions and loops.